   ### Describe the Bug
   
   `web/src/pages/studio/BrokerCluster.tsx` defines broker, NameServer, and 
Proxy records directly in the page component. The page renders these hard-coded 
records instead of loading the current cluster topology through the existing 
cluster service/API contract.
   
   This can mislead users because the Studio control-plane page shows 
apparently healthy Broker/NameServer/Proxy nodes even when the backend has no 
such cluster data or the API request fails.
   
   ### Steps to Reproduce
   
   1. Start the Studio web UI with real API mode.
   2. Open the Broker Cluster page.
   3. Observe that rows such as `broker-a`, `nameserver-a`, and `proxy-a` can 
be rendered from page-local constants rather than from `/api/clusters`.
   
   ### What Did You Expect to See?
   
   The BrokerCluster page should render data from the existing cluster 
API/service. If the service is unavailable or returns no nodes, the page should 
show an empty/error state instead of demo topology.
   
   ### What Did You See Instead?
   
   The page contains local mock records and renders them directly.
   
   ### Additional Context
   
   This is in the Studio/control-plane scope: infrastructure topology views 
should not bypass the Provider/AdminClient-backed service layer.
